Motorcycle Management focuses on overseeing operations, business strategies, and staff management within motorcycle-related businesses. In contrast, Motorcycle Service Technicians specialize in repairing and maintaining motorcycles, requiring technical skills and certifications. Both roles are essential in the motorcycle industry but serve different functions and skill sets.
